When Are Extractions Necessary?

Our policy at i-Care paediatric dentistry is to save all teeth whenever possible, but there are occasions when an extraction may be necessary. These include:

  • Extensive decay
  • Persistent tooth ache
  • Abscessed teeth
  • Severely chalky molars
  • Orthodontic reasons
